Diverse Bodies: On Disability and Exclusion. Authors Dorothy Ellen Palmer and Jael Richardson join moderator Amanda Leduc in a candid discussion about disability in literature and the need for advocacy in Canadian arts around disabled narratives. Jael Richardson is the author of The Stone Thrower: A Daughter’s Lesson, a Father’s Life, a memoir based on her relationship with her father, CFL quarterback Chuck Ealey. The book received a CBC Bookie Award and earned Richardson an Acclaim Award and a My People Award as an Emerging Artist. A children’s book called The...
